We’ve heard Kanye rap, “I don’t see why I need a stylist, when I hop so much I could speak Italian” on the track “Champion” from his album Graduation.

Rick Ross even claimed it would be better to “shoot the fucking stylist/ we gon’ find this shit ourselves” on “Transporter,” but Drake? You need a stylist!

Let me just start off by saying that I really do like Drake. I was a skeptical back when So Far Gone first came out and I didn’t think I could take Wheelchair Jimmy seriously as a rapper.

However, Drake really impressed me, and that’s not easy for most rappers to do. He managed it with one mixtape and a string of consistent features. 

Since then, we’ve seen Drake’s style evolve from Comme des Garcon cardigans to cargo pants and Red Wing boots, which was actually fine with me. 

Although that was nothing new to some, to others, Red Wings were pioneered by Drake and his OVO crew which includes himself, his friend Niko, Producer 40, and his stylist Oliver.

Drake, what the hell has Oliver been doing recently, letting you do an entire video in a Nike outfit? It wasn’t as cool as you thought it was, Drizzy, and I don’t know who approved that blue silk shirt (that I’m assuming was by Versace) for your birthday party at TAO this year. You are not Biggie OR Puffy and this is not the set of “Hypnotize”!
